Funding Opportunities for Youth Projects Now Open

Organisations across the Northern Beaches and NSW with programs promoting youth participation and engagement can now apply for up to $50,000 as part of the NSW Government’s Youth Opportunities Grants. 

 

Member for Manly James Griffin said this is another exciting opportunity for community groups, not-for-profits and Northern Beaches Council to help kick-start youth focused projects here locally.


Funding Applications Open for Grassroots Sport

Local sports clubs and associations are set to receive a funding boost to assist with ongoing participation in sport and active recreation on the Northern Beaches, with applications now open for the Local Sport Grant Program.

Member for Manly James Griffin said applicants can access funding for a range of projects including sport access initiatives and facility upgrades, with up to $50,000 available for projects in every electorate across NSW.


Funding Support for our Coasts and Estuaries

Parliamentary Secretary for the Environment and Member for Manly James Griffin has today called on councils to apply for funding under the NSW Government's Coastal and Estuary Grants Program to assist with planning and managing our region’s coastline.

“Our coastline and estuaries are critical environments that support a huge variety of native flora and fauna, in addition to being popular places for recreation,” Mr Griffin said.
